    EcoFlow Showcases Clean and Sustainable Energy Solutions at Solar Show Africa 2023

    April 25, 2023
    Facebook Twitter Pinterest LinkedIn Reddit WhatsApp Email

    Fast recharging, easy access and enormous power! EcoFlow’s solar generators help to combat power shortages from business to home.

    JOHHANESBURG, April 25, 2023 /PRNewswire/ — EcoFlow, a leading eco-friendly energy solutions company, is showcasing its latest products at the Solar Show Africa 2023, taking place in Johannesburg, South Africa. The exhibition features a full range of EcoFlow’s energy solutions, including the recently launched DELTA 2 and RIVER 2 series Solar Generators, Power Kits, Smart Home Panel, and Smart Generator(Dual Fuel).

    EcoFlow Showcases Clean and Sustainable Energy Solutions at Solar Show Africa 2023

    According to Africa Infrastructure Knowledge Program, the persistent power shortages across Africa have culminated in a crisis that is affecting thirty different nations, and this trend is likely to intensify due to aging plants and insufficient maintenance. This has a significant impact on economic growth and productivity. Since the extension of load shedding, a majority of small businesses have closed due to power outages in South Africa. Additionally, power outages in Zimbabwe can last as long as 19 hours a day as stated in Africa.com.

    The products on display are specifically designed to address the power outage challenges. With the industry’s fastest charging speed and excellent efficiency solar conversion rate of 23%, EcoFlow’s solutions offer an alternative to traditional backup power sources that is more eco-friendly, compact, and sustainable, whilst also empowering more individuals with power independence.

    EcoFlow’s latest DELTA 2 Solar Generators can provide 1-3kWh electricity with an add-on extra battery, attributed to its expandable capacity. 1800W rated output(up to 2400W with X-Boost mode on) provides enough power for 90% of home appliances. Fully rechargeable in 80 minutes by an AC socket and as fast as 3 hours by solar charging, users can rest assured that they will always be prepared with DELTA 2. When a temporary power cut strikes, DELTA 2 can automatically switch the energy source from mains to its battery power in less than 30 milliseconds to protect your home appliances and keep the essentials running.

    Weighing from 3.5kg, the RIVER 2 series offers a more portable and accessible power source for homes, outdoors and on the go. Small but still powerful, the RIVER 2 series breaks the charging speed record with 0-100% in merely one hour with an AC socket. While working at home, the 512Wh capacity of RIVER 2 Max portable power station has enough juice to keep your laptop and Wi-Fi router running even during Stage 5/6 of load shedding. Both adopting the LFP battery, DELTA 2 and RIVER 2 series have a lifespan of 3000 cycles, which is about 10 years of everyday use.

    EcoFlow Power Kits are the world’s first integrated, plug-and-play power solutions designed especially for off-grid homes and RVs. Giving you an expandable capacity of up to 15kWh and 3600W Max AC output, Power Kits can basically power most of the essential appliances for days. Moreover, multiple methods of charging using a combination of AC, vehicle alternator, solar panels and our Smart Generator keep you with a stable supply of electricity.

    Apple market cap reaches 4.94 trillion to top Nvidia

    July 29, 2026

    The valuation shift reflects broader recalibrations across international financial markets as institutional managers re-evaluate capital commitments tied to artificial intelligence infrastructure. While competing hyperscale computing enterprises including Alphabet and Tesla accelerated capital investments toward data centers, robotics, and autonomous transport networks, Apple maintained disciplined expenditure controls over consecutive fiscal quarters. Market participants increasingly view Apple’s disciplined spending approach as a operational buffer, allowing the firm to expand its proprietary Apple Intelligence software ecosystem without incurring high infrastructure depreciation costs. Trading patterns across major equity benchmarks highlighted diverging sentiment between hardware component suppliers and consumer technology platforms. Nvidia shares experienced increased selling pressure alongside wider pullbacks across semiconductor equities, as investors scrutinized the timeline for financial returns on massive artificial intelligence data center investments. The Philadelphia Semiconductor Index recorded notable weekly declines as market participants reassessed elevated valuation multiples across pure-play chipmakers. Despite persistent demand for graphics processing units, concerns surrounding energy supply constraints, macroeconomic interest rate trajectories, and capital expenditure intensity weighed on semiconductor equity prices.
